A digital image of a surface of a check is received. A check scanning device captures the digital image as the check moves through the check scanning device. A fingerprint is impressed on the surface of the check. A computing system uses the digital image to determine an initial match score for the fingerprint image and an image quality metric to create an adjusted match score. An alert is presented based on the adjusted match score.

A method comprising: receiving a digital image of a surface of a check, wherein a fingerprint is impressed on the surface of the check, the digital image including a fingerprint image;using the fingerprint image to determine an initial match score for the fingerprint;calculating a fingerprint image quality metric of the fingerprint image, the fingerprint image quality metric being a number based on at least one or more changes made to the fingerprint image;adjusting the initial match score based on the fingerprint image quality metric to create an adjusted match score; andpresenting an alert based on the adjusted match score. 2. The method of claim 1, wherein presenting the alert comprises: instructing a cashier to segregate the check for subsequent analysis when the adjusted match score exceeds an alert threshold; andinstructing the cashier to complete a transaction involving the check when the adjusted match score is below the alert threshold. 3. The method of claim 1, wherein the digital image is a grayscale image. 4. The method of claim 1, wherein using the fingerprint image comprises applying one or more image processing operations to the fingerprint image. 5. The method of claim 1, wherein the one or more changes comprise applying one or more image processing operations that reduce artifacts caused by movement of the check through a check scanning device that generated the digital image. 6. The method of claim 4, wherein the method further comprises: detecting a fiducial mark on the check; andwherein applying the one or more image processing operations comprises using the fiducial mark during performance of at least one of the image processing operations. 7. The method of claim 4, wherein the fingerprint image quality metric of the fingerprint image is a measure of an expected accuracy in representing the fingerprint. 8. The method of claim 1, wherein using the fingerprint image further comprises: using the fingerprint image to generate a target fingerprint template that represents the fingerprint; andcalculating the match score by comparing the target fingerprint template and a given reference fingerprint template, the given reference fingerprint template representing the reference fingerprint; andwherein presenting the alert comprises presenting the alert when the adjusted match score exceeds an alert threshold. 9. The method of claim 1, wherein the method further comprises: storing a plurality of reference fingerprint templates, each reference fingerprint template representing a fingerprint of a different person, the plurality of reference fingerprint templates including a reference fingerprint template representing the reference fingerprint; andwherein using the fingerprint image comprises: generating a target fingerprint template of the fingerprint from the digital image; andcalculating initial match scores by comparing the target fingerprint template with the plurality of reference fingerprint templates until a given initial match score is calculated that exceeds a search-ending threshold, the initial match scores representing approximate probabilities that the target fingerprint template matches the reference fingerprint templates; andwherein presenting the alert comprises presenting the alert when the given adjusted match score exceeds an alert threshold. 10. The method of claim 9, further comprising adjusting one or more of the initial match scores or the adjusted match scores based on a number of past false matches associated with a selected reference fingerprint template. 11. The method of claim 9, further comprising adjusting one or more of the initial match scores or the adjusted match scores based on a number of past false non-matches associated with a selected reference fingerprint template. 12. The method of claim 9, further comprising adjusting one or more of the initial match scores or the adjusted match scores based on a history of fraud associated with a selected reference fingerprint template. 13. The method of claim 9, further comprising adjusting one or more of the initial match scores or the adjusted match scores based on a chronology of fraud associated with a selected reference fingerprint template. 14.
